Kumara, Capsicum Leafy Salad

Kumara Salad
Easy Print

This recipe makes an ideal lunch or dinner during your one or two-month Detox or Slim program. (Without the Feta it is suitable for 7 to 14-day DETOX program)

This is very quickly prepared, using cubes of kumara or sweet potato leftover from a previous night’s meal.

Serves 2 people

Ingredients:

  • 1 x Cooked sweet potato (Kumara), chopped into mouth-size pieces
  • A Handful of Mesculin salad
  • 1 x chopped red capsicum
  • 50g of diced Feta cheese

Method:
Blend all together. The Kumara and feta give substance to an otherwise light and leafy salad. Cottage cheese or ricotta may be substituted for feta.

Aioli Dressing:
Peel and crush 3-6 cloves of garlic. Whisk together with 1/2 cup of yogurt, 1/4 cup extra virgin olive oil, Juice of 1/2 lime (or lemon), 1 tbsp of apple cider vinegar. Sweeten with 2tsp liquid honey or 2 x crushed stevia tablets. Blend until smooth. You can also add 1 tsp hot mustard if you like it spicy.
